Britain's sugar tax on soft drinks comes into effect
short by Nandini Sinha / on Saturday, 7 April, 2018
Britain's sugar tax on soft drinks came into effect on Friday, a move aimed at reversing the trend of obesity among children. The tax will be levied on drinks with sugar content exceeding 5 grams per 100 ml. The tax revenue would be used to fund sports programmes and nutritious breakfast clubs for children, the Public Health Ministry said.
